Recipe: Cheesy Asparagus Crepes π§π±
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 8 minutes
Total Time: 18 minutes
Servings: 12
Description:
Indulge in the delightful flavors of these Cheesy Asparagus Crepes, a beautiful dish perfect for any luncheon or even as a snack. Simple yet elegant, these crepes are a testament to the versatility of this beloved dish.

Ingredients:
- 12 All-Purpose Dinner Crepes Batter
- 36 asparagus spears
- 1 cup milk
- 1 cup sharp cheddar cheese, grated
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ions:
- Prepare Asparagus: Begin by preheating your broiler or grill. Trim the woody ends of the asparagus spears.
- Fill Crepes: Place 3 asparagus spears on the center of each crepe, arranging two facing one way and one the other way.
- Season: Sprinkle salt and pepper over the asparagus.
- Fold Crepes: Gently fold the crepes over the asparagus to form neat parcels.
- Arrange in Pan: Transfer the filled crepes into a shallow baking pan.
- Prepare Cheese Sauce: In a bowl, mix together the milk and condensed soup until well combined.
- Top with Sauce: Spoon the prepared soup mixture over the asparagus-filled crepes, ensuring they are evenly covered.
- Add Cheese: Sprinkle the grated sharp cheddar cheese generously over the crepes, covering them entirely.
- Broil: Place the baking pan under the broiler or on the grill and broil until the cheese is bubbly and golden brown, approximately 5-9 minutes. Keep a close eye on them to prevent burning.
- Serve: Once done, remove the crepes from the oven or grill and serve immediately, either as a delightful side dish or a satisfying main course.
